Storage
Before Frying
- Freeze shaped balls until solid, then store in an airtight container for up to 1 month.
- Fry directly from frozen (no thawing needed).
After Frying
- Best enjoyed fresh, but leftovers can be refrigerated and reheated in an oven or air fryer to maintain crispiness.
Make-Ahead Tip
- Coat the balls a day in advance and refrigerate until ready to fry.
